CovertSwarm Phishing Attack Simulation
Security teams at mid-market and enterprise organizations that treat phishing as a persistent human problem rather than a one-time awareness checkbox should run CovertSwarm. The multi-channel delivery (email, SMS, voicemail) and spear phishing modules targeting high-value staff align directly with NIST CSF 2.0's PR.AT training requirement, and the real-time debrief capability actually changes behavior where generic training decks don't. Skip this if your org needs integrated threat intelligence feeds or endpoint detection integration; CovertSwarm owns the simulation layer, not the response layer.
Keepnet Labs Deepfake Simulation
Mid-market and enterprise security teams struggling to move phishing awareness beyond template emails will get real value from Keepnet Labs Deepfake Simulation, where the deepfake and voice simulation attacks actually mirror what employees face in the wild. The platform scores across PR.AT and DE.CM in NIST CSF 2.0, meaning it handles both the training and the continuous monitoring piece that most simulation tools skip. Skip this if your organization needs a standalone technical control; Keepnet is built for teams willing to invest in behavioral change rather than pure prevention, and it requires active campaign management to show ROI.
